Souders Financial Advisors boosted its stake in Capital Group Global Growth Equity ETF (NYSEARCA:CGGO – Free Report) by 9.6%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 291,042 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 25,590 shares during the period. Capital Group Global Growth Equity ETF accounts for approximately 1.2% of Souders Financial Advisors’ holdings, making the stock its 22nd biggest holding. Souders Financial Advisors owned 0.25% of Capital Group Global Growth Equity ETF worth $8,504,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Capital Group Global Growth Equity ETF Company Profile
The Capital Group Global Growth Equity ETF (CGGO)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und is an actively managed fund that invests in US and non-US companies of any market capitalization with growth potential. CGGO was launched on Feb 22, 2022 and is managed by Capital Group.
